Stephen Leaney gets PGA Championship spot

Australia's Stephen Leaney, the 2003 US Open runner-up still seeking his first US PGA Tour triumph, was added to the field for the 89th PGA Championship on Monday after Jason Bohn withdrew.

Leaney, who has missed the cut in four of his prior five starts in the final major tournament of each season, had been the first alternate and took the spot when American Bohn pulled out with an unspecified injury.

Bohn had qualified for the PGA Championship on Sunday, taking an available spot from the World Golf Championships Bridgestone Invitational because it was won by Tiger Woods, the defending PGA champion who had already qualified.

Also making the field Sunday was US veteran Steve Flesch, who won the US PGA Reno-Tahoe Classic.

Americans Ted Purdy, Brian Gay and Steve Marino are next on the alternate list for the PGA Championship followed by England's Brian Davis.

 

August 7, 2007
